Transportation Secretary Sean Duffy, Gov. Phil Murphy and Rep. Tom Kean, Jr. visited Morris County Saturday morning to get updates on the I-80 sinkhole repairs.
I-80 remains closed in both directions, causing traffic and requiring detours after a third sinkhole developed days ago.
"This has been a nasty situation now for the past couple months. It's only gotten worse," said Murphy.
Subject to testing, two westbound lanes could be open within a week, while on the eastbound side, the timeline is expected to be 6-8 weeks.
"It's a massive artery that can't be shut down, so everyone is working together to figure out what solution we need to make sure we can open up this roadway again," said Duffy.
The governor said they are bringing experts in from Pennsylvania and Colorado. For them, safety is paramount for people driving on the roads and workers on the site.
"As the situation evolves, we're all assessing where we're at and what is the best response," said Duffy.
Murphy said relief to the business owners is still to be determined and Rep. Kean said they will work with the Small Business Administration to see how they can help.
"We see what happens, I live 30 minutes from here, when this shuts down, communities are shutting down, businesses are having incredible difficulty," said Duffy.
Murphy said they feel good about structures around the sinkhole after testing.
As work continues on I-80, New Jersey Transit will begin offering 50% off round trip travel from select stations on the Morris Essex train line to alleviate some pressure from the roadway. That will begin Monday, according to Murphy. He added the discount will continue while repairs are made to the road.
The mayor of Wharton and the governor suggested working from home if you are able to over the next 6-8 weeks.
